在人工智能領域不斷突破的今天,一個名爲 PokemonGym 的創新項目正悄然興起,引起了遊戲愛好者和AI研究者的廣泛關注。PokemonGym 是一套專門爲評估人工智能(AI)代理在經典遊戲《寶可夢Red》中表現的服務平臺。通過構建一套完善的服務器-客戶端架構,PokemonGym 使得開發者可以訓練和測試各種AI算法在虛擬的遊戲世界中自主行動。
PokemonGym的核心功能:讓AI自主探索寶可夢世界
PokemonGym 的核心在於其精心設計的系統:

- 服務器 (Server):這是一個基於 FastAPI 框架構建的後端服務,它負責運行《寶可夢Red》的模擬器,並通過應用程序接口(API)向外部暴露遊戲狀態。這意味着AI代理可以通過與服務器通信來獲取遊戲畫面、角色狀態等信息。
- 人類代理 (Human Agent):這是一個用戶界面,允許人類玩家通過鍵盤控制在服務器上運行的《寶可夢Red》遊戲。這爲開發者提供了一個基準,可以對比人類玩家和AI代理的遊戲行爲和效率。
- 演示代理 (Demo Agent):這是一個由 Claude 大語言模型驅動的AI代理,它能夠完全自主地玩《寶可夢Red》。該演示代理展示了當前先進的AI技術在複雜遊戲環境中的潛力。
- 評估系統 (Evaluation System):PokemonGym 內置了一套評分機制,通過獎勵玩家在遊戲中的各種進展來評估AI代理的表現。這些進展包括捕捉新的寶可夢、獲得道館徽章、探索新的地點以及完成關鍵的遊戲事件和里程碑。
- 狀態管理 (State Management):系統具備強大的遊戲狀態保存和加載功能,允許跨會話繼續遊戲。這對於長時間的AI訓練和評估至關重要。
令人矚目的是,PokemonGym 的開發者透露,由 Anthropic 的 Claude 大語言模型驅動的演示代理在約450步操作後成功獲得了它的第一只寶可夢。作爲一個對比,人類玩家通常需要大約400步的操作才能達到相同的成就。儘管在初期探索階段,AI 的效率與人類相近,但這無疑證明了當前大型語言模型在理解遊戲環境和制定行動策略方面已經具備了相當的能力。
PokemonGym的未來潛力
PokemonGym 的出現,不僅爲AI研究人員提供了一個評估和比較不同AI算法在複雜遊戲環境中表現的平臺,也爲遊戲AI的未來發展帶來了新的可能性。我們可以期待,未來將有更多更強大的AI代理在 PokemonGym 上誕生,甚至在更復雜的電子遊戲中展現出超越人類玩家的潛力。
入口:https://top.aibase.com/tool/pokemongym
